Bangalore girl returns from the ‘dead’ after 6 months

A 28-year-old woman who went missing six months ago and was later declared dead mysteriously resurfaced on Friday when she called her parents from Pune and asked them to rescue her.

“Meghna called us up at 4 pm and said, ‘Daddy, I’m in Pune. Please come and take me back home. I’m in trouble.’ When we asked her where she was, she said she was calling from a local phone booth in Pune,” Meghna’s mother, Anjali Subhedar, said.


Meghna’s doctor parents asked her to go to a relative’s house in Pune while her father made arrangements to go to the city and bring her.

But the Meghna that reached her relative’s house was unrecognisable.

“She came here round 5 pm and asked me if I recognised her. She was in a really bad state. He clothes were shabby and her condition was like that of a beggar,” Vinayak Ramkrishna Karker, Meghna’s uncle, who lives in Pune, said.

Meghna, a Bangalore-based software professional, went missing on April 11. She had reportedly called her parents in Korba in Chhatisgarh and informed them that she would be boarding the Gitanjali Express for her hometown the same day.

However, when she did not reach home, her parents filed a missing persons complaint with the Government Railway Police station.
